Page begin -
Logo DISCO
|
Go to the Highly accessible area
|
Go to the Content page
|
Go to the End of content
|
Go to the Main menu
|
Go to the Navigation Bar (location)
|
Go to the Navigation menu (tree)
|
Go to the Commands list
|
Go to the Further readings
|
Go to the Bottom Menu
|
Logo Ateneo
   
Enrolled
Basi di dati (complementi)

Docente: C. Batini

Crediti: 6 CFU

Descrizione e Programma del Corso

Parte 1. Organizzazione del corso

  • Introduzione al corso, novita' di quest'anno e regole per l'esame


Parte 2: Tecnologie per basi di dati

  • Principali componenti funzionali di un DBMS. Strutture dati fisiche. Controllo di concorrenza. Buffer management. Recovery management. Ottimizzazione di interrogazioni

Parte 3: Basi di dati distribuite, eterogenee, autonome

  • Generalita' sulle basi di dati distribuite, eterogenee e autonome, e loro classificazione. DBMS distribuiti e Multidatabase: confronto. Progettazione di multidatabase. DBMS distribuiti: Ottimizzazione delle interrogazioni; progettazione di basi di dati distribuite; controllo di concorrenza, atomicita' delle transazioni e protocollo 2PC. Parallelismo. Benchmark. Basi di dati replicate.

Parte 4: Oracle

  • Architettura Oracle. Installazione e Creazione del database Oracle: utilizzo del tool Database Configuration Assistant. Analisi e utilizzo del tool Oracle Enterprise Manager. Configurazione dell'ambiente di connessione: utilizzo del tool Oracle Net Manager. Gestione istanza Oracle: parametri di inizializzazione, processi, avvio/stop database. Gestione delle strutture di memoria: files e tablespace. Amministrazione utenti e sicurezza: privilegi e ruoli. Gestione degli oggetti Oracle: tabelle, indici e viste. Backup e recovery. Monitor e Tuning del database.

Parte 5: Esercitazioni svolte faccia a faccia

  • Esercitazioni su strutture fisiche di accesso, ottimizzazione di interrogazioni, controllo di concorrenza, Recovery management, ottimizzazione di interrogazioni distribuite.

 

Per maggiori dettagli e aggiornamenti sul programma consultare il sito del corso di Basi di dati (Complementi) : Vai al sito web del corso

 

Further readings
(C) Copyright 2016 - Dipartimento Informatica Sistemistica e Comunicazione - Viale Sarca, 336
20126 Milano - Edificio U14
redazioneweb@disco.unimib.it - last update of this page 25/03/2011